Seal Damage
Even the strongest window seals are susceptible to breaking with time. The sun, harsh cleaning agents and natural settlement of the house melting snow, and daily use all put a strain on windows and seals. Despite the best efforts of homeowners to minimize damage, it is not common for window seals to break down. If your window seals aren't functioning correctly, your windows will leak air and water. This could cause wood rot and the growth of mold inside your home.
Condensation in the glass layers is a common indication of a weak seal. The glass appears milky-white if there is moisture between the panes. It may be difficult to get rid of. This buildup of moisture can cause a permanent haze on your window that can interfere with your ability to see outside.
Failing window seals can also affect your energy bill. If the seal breaks down and your windows aren't capable of keeping your warm indoor air and cold outside air separate, which can lead to higher energy bills.
Although it is possible to repair a broken window seal, in some instances, the rest of your window might be damaged and replacement may be a better option. It is important to understand your warranty and what it covers when determining whether repair or replacement is the best choice.
Window seals that are not properly maintained can cause moisture to form in the gaps between double-paned windows. This can result in a cloudy appearance that makes it difficult to see outside your windows and it can also detract from the elegance of your home's interior. This problem can be fixed by replacing the insulated unit (IGU). It's not worth the effort to attempt to fix this problem with caulking or defogging. A professional replacement of your IGU can restore your window's beauty and functionality. It will also increase the value of your home and improve its efficiency. A professional will be able to help you choose the right IGU for your home.
Double-Pane Window Damage
Many homeowners prefer double pane windows due to their energy efficiency, noise reduction, and the comfort benefits. They are susceptible to being damaged. It could be possible for a damaged window and door doctor near me to be repaired or replaced. It depends on the extent and quality of the damage.
The insulating air or gas between your window panes can be displaced due to damage, which can cause temperatures that change, which can cause condensation. This indicates that the window needs to be repaired or replaced as soon as is possible.
Moisture accumulation between double-paned windows can cause numerous issues. These include a decrease in energy efficiency as well as an increase in humidity. Mold can also develop and pose a serious risk to your health.
The seals can become brittle if moisture is trapped in between your windows. This can also allow air from outside to get into the window and condense, causing more damage to your window and making it less able to insulate properly.
If double-pane windows are leaky or are fogging, it's time to call in the experts for window repair. In these cases it's usually required to replace the insulated glass unit (IGU) completely. A window repair professional with experience will take out the old unit and replace it with an entirely new one.
While it might seem tempting to just replace the damaged window pane, it is important to realize that this can significantly diminish the insulation capacity of your window. It's impossible to replace just one glass pane without affecting the vacuum seal or gas between them.
Sliding Glass Door Damage
Sliding glass door are an excellent choice for connecting your home to the outside world. With time and frequent use, your sliding glass door might begin to begin to show signs of needing repairs or replacement. You are able to often spot these problems before they become major.
If it is more difficult to open or close your sliding door than it is normally it is an indication that it is in need of repair. The rollers will usually need to be replaced if worn out. If left unattended, the rolling rollers can lose their ability to support your sliding door. This could make the door doctors near me difficult to move and even impossible to open.
Another indication that your sliding door needs repair or replacement is if you notice that it's not anymore weather-proof. If you hear water or air leaks through the window panes, the seals could have come loose. This is a serious issue that can affect the energy efficiency of your home and make it vulnerable to pests.
You can check for loose or damaged seals by using an outdoor hose to spray water along the edges of your sliding glass door. If you can hear water dripping out of the window then it's time to call an expert to examine your sliding glass door.
It is also important to remember that although repairs can be done for a variety of sliding glass doors, sometimes replacing the entire door could be the best option. This is especially true if the sliding door was installed improperly or was old.
Maintain your sliding glass door in good condition to improve the energy efficiency, safety and appearance of your home.
